A Game of X’s and O’s
Rules
• Class will be equally divided into two teams.
• You have 10 minutes to review their notes.
• One member from each team will sit in chairs. – One in the X chair and one in the O chair.
• Teacher will choose a number between 1 & 10, team nearest to the number goes first.
Rules
• Starting Team will choose a number which corresponds to a question.
• Teacher will read the question. – If the student who choose the question
responds correctly the will win the X or O.
– If they are incorrect or respond incorrectly the person in the other chair has the opportunity to steal.
– If the person in the opposite seat does not know the answer to the question, the space is lost.
